I have tested this patch. It works on p1022ds platform. Thanks. Regards, Yuantian > -----Original Message----- > From: Guenter Roeck [mailto:guenter.roeck@xxxxxxxxxxxx] > Sent: 2011年11月18日 2:19 > To: sun york-R58495 > Cc: Jean Delvare; Tabi Timur-B04825; linux-i2c@xxxxxxxxxxxxxxx; linux- > kernel@xxxxxxxxxxxxxxx; Tang Yuantian-B29983 > Subject: Re: [PATCH] i2c/busses: (mpc) Add support for > SMBUS_READ_BLOCK_DATA > > If you look closely, you may realize that the mpc_read also doesn't > validate of any of the other parameters. Are you going to request that > such validations be added as well ? How about the other functions in this > driver ? Should each function also validate each of its parameters ? If > not, where do you draw the line ? > > Besides, the caller is the SMBus block read function, which does know > that SMBus block reads are limited to 32 bytes (plus length). > > Guenter > > ��.n��������+%������w��{.n�����{��-��)��jg��������ݢj����G�������j:+v���w�m������w�������h�����٥